#c7c586 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c7c586 is composed of 78% red, 77.3%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1% magenta, 32.7%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 58.2 degrees, a saturation of 36.7% and a lightness of 65.3%. #c7c586 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8f8b0d.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#c7c586

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0d06 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#c7c586

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acaba1 is the less saturated color, while #fdf850 is the most saturated one.
